Object
ObjectIdentity
AbstractBuilder
RATBuilder

public class RATBuilder extends AbstractBuilder
Created by petercipov on 22/03/16.
  • Field Details

  • Constructor Details

    • RATBuilder

      public RATBuilder(IdGenerator idGenerator, Invocations<MethodInvocation> invocations, String templateTypeId, String targetRAUniqueName)
  • Method Details

    • templateTypeId

      public String templateTypeId()
    • targetRAUniqueName

      public String targetRAUniqueName()
    • fromExisting

      public RATBuilder.RABuilder fromExisting(String RAuniqueName)
    • fromParams

      public RATBuilder.RABuilder fromParams(Map params)
    • build

      public RebateAgreementBuilderResult build()
      Specified by:
      build in class AbstractBuilder
    • registerPlaceholder

      public RATBuilder registerPlaceholder(InputType type, String name)
    • placeholders

      public List<RATPlaceholder> placeholders()